I'm having a couple problems lately. I'm using Serpent at the moment.
1. Articulations aren't coming through at the same volume. I've never noticed this before so its a new problem. But powerchord sustains come in much more quiet than palm mutes. Chokes seem to be the loudest. I have all their volumes in TACT set to -4db. I even tried maxing the powerchord sustains volume and they still come in quiet. This happens even when I'm just listening to the dry DI signal with no processing. Is there are a reason for this or some potential cause anyone can think of?
2. Palm mutes are sometimes coming through choppy. Like they aren't on time and randomly late or early. This seems to change depending what kind of setting I have on the track using AmbHub, or some other amp sim. Responsiveness on the main tab is turned all the way down. Up/Down offsets on the advanced page are at zero. Extra attack is at zero. Attack in the ASDR envelope is at zero. Notes are directly on the grid.
Has anyone else encountered these issues and found a solution?

I'm having a problem with the volume of Stratus 3 Free. If I turn the volume down to avoid clipping, it turns itself back up a few seconds later. Happens whether I use the volume control on K7, the graphical guitar volume knob on the interface, or the control panel mixer slider.
- KVRAF
- 23115 posts since 7 Jan, 2009 from Croatia
Your host is probably sending MIDI CC #7 on transport start, or something like that. You can either disable that option in your host (most likely), or you can click the wrench in Stratus 3 Free, go to Instrument Options > Controllers, and disable responding to CC 7/10 there. Save the NKI for good measure.
